For a constant force, the momentum of a force is the product of the resulting force ΣF and the duration of that force Δt. The force impulse is the cause of the change in movement and therefore the change in impulse.

Los huesos son órganos que tienen la función de dar estructura, protección y soporte al cuerpo. A los huesos se le unen los músculos, los cuales hacen que los huesos se muevan al contraerse estos. Las articulaciones unen los huesos entre sí y permiten junto con los músculos el movimiento del cuerpo y de sus diferentes partes.
